Remind is a platform for teachers, scholars, and families to send and receive text messages, voice calls, or email messages.


Welcome to the Remind Texting Parent Support Page! We are excited to share that Federal Way Public Schools is implementing a valuable two-way communication tool called Remind! Remind allows teachers who choose to use text messaging to communicate with parents and students.
